Abstract
In this paper, we propose a concept of u-Content ecosystem in ubiquitous VR environments. We present a definition and features of u-Content ecosystem, and describe its application scenario to interacting with users in ubiquitous VR environments. We also explain the u-Content life-cycle that includes resources, contents production, growth, evolution, reproduction, and destruction.
